    ANSIEDAD Y DEPENDENCIA A LOS VIDEOJUEGOS EN ADOLESCENTES DEL SECTOR RURAL
    (Universidad Técnica de Ambato/ Facultad de Ciencias de Salud /Carrera de Psicología Clínica, 2024-09-06) Moreno Paredes, Johana Lisbeth; Valencia Cepeda, María Cristina
    Adolescence is a transitional stage characterized by physical and emotional changes . Adolescents are more prone to develop mental health problems. Anxiety and video game dependence are phenomena that have increased in prevalence in recent years in adolescents, reflecting a significant challenge. Therefore, the aim of the study was to determine the relationship between anxiety and dependence on video games in adolescents between 13 and 19 years of age in the rural sector. The study used a quantitative approach with a non-experimental design and correlational scope, with a cross-sectional cut. The instrument used to assess anxiety was the Beck Anxiety Inventory (BAI) and the Test of Video Game Dependence (TDV) was used to assess video game dependence. After analyzing the results, a prevalence of moderate anxiet y and a low level of video game dependence were found. In addition, significant differenc e s were observed between men and women in video game dependence, with men having a higher score. Finally, it was found that there was a slight positive relationship betwee n the variables studied.
